She says “You get these skills that are applicable to everyday life. Different marketing tactics, different analytics and it's also just simply useful for your career development, especially considering today's job market. Being able to have an MBA when you're barely 23, is a huge plus.”
Next we can see scenes showing Lynca and a colleague studying together and smiling. After that, we see Lynca presenting to a diverse group of students and a professor in a classroom with a different colleague.
Lynca mentions, "It's also a great experience, just being able to network with everybody in your cohort or people in different programs, different faculty members. A lot of them still teach both undergraduate and graduate courses. So being able to have that connection even before you begin the MBA is definitely a plus."
